Volunteer Opportunities Available
At Legacy Paws Rescue, we offer a variety of volunteer roles to suit different interests and schedules. Here are some of the key opportunities:
Animal Care
As an animal care volunteer, you will be responsible for the daily care of our pets. This includes:
Feeding and watering animals
Cleaning kennels and living spaces
Socializing with pets to help them become more adoptable
Assisting with grooming and basic health checks
Event Support
We host various events throughout the year to raise awareness and funds for our rescue efforts. Volunteers in this role will:
Help organize and set up events
Assist with registration and check-in
Engage with attendees and share information about our mission
Help with clean-up after events
Foster Care
Fostering is a critical part of our rescue efforts. If you have the space and love to offer, you can provide a temporary home for animals in need. Responsibilities include:
Providing a safe and loving environment
Administering medications if needed
Socializing and training the pet to prepare them for adoption
Communicating with our team about the pet’s progress
Administrative Support
If you prefer to work behind the scenes, we also need volunteers for administrative tasks. This can include:
Data entry and record keeping
Responding to emails and phone inquiries
Assisting with marketing and outreach efforts
Helping with grant writing and fundraising initiatives

Frequently Asked Questions
What is the time commitment for volunteering?
We understand that everyone has different schedules. We offer flexible volunteer opportunities, and you can choose how much time you can dedicate, whether it’s a few hours a week or a couple of days a month.
Do I need any special skills to volunteer?
No special skills are required to volunteer with us. We provide training for all roles, and your passion for animal welfare is what matters most.
Can I volunteer with my family or friends?
Absolutely! We encourage group volunteering. It’s a great way to bond with loved ones while making a difference together.
Is there an age requirement to volunteer?
Volunteers must be at least 16 years old to work directly with animals. However, younger volunteers can participate in events and administrative tasks with adult supervision.
